The present invention relates to a box type container, and more specifically to a box type container for the transporting and the subsequent consumption of a food product.
Up to now, several kinds of box-type containers and which are suitable for the transporting of a food product therein contained from a selling point and the subsequent consumption are already known.
For example, in the large distribution of food to consumers such as the “fast foods” or the like, typically the food product is sold in biodegradable material box containers such as cardboard or the like, such types of containers being known with the name of “Clamshells”. This type of “clamshell” container must have certain features of stackability, resistance to temperature, resistance to food substances coming from the food product arranged inside thereof, etc.
Typically, a “clamshell” container must contain the food product in the shape of hot sandwich, must be rigid enough to be stacked with other similar types of box-like containers, and must have the possibility of being opened in two halves in order to have the food product consumed therein.
However, these types of containers have the drawback of not being suitable to be used as support to grab the sandwich or hot product therein and during its consumption. Thus, to the user it has always presented the need to use paper towel to be able to consume the food by pulling the latter out from the container.
On the other hand, it is known from Spanish Utility Model ES1053298U in the name of Saenz de Santamaria a cylindrical shaped box-type container for the transporting and the subsequent consumption of circular shaped sandwiches, such as hamburgers or the like. According to this box-type container after the insertion of the sandwich and the closing of the container, it is provided the possibility of be separated into two symmetrical halves through a pre-cut tear line, the separation of the two box halves creates two semicylindrical half containers, that provides the support for the user during the consumption of the sandwich.
However, this type of container has the drawback given by the fact that, during the consumption of the sandwich and in order to access the final part of the sandwich, it is necessary to manually extract the sandwich from the box. This entails a compromise between the hygiene and convenience for the user. Alternatively, it is provided to open the box and extract the sandwich from the top thereof and by putting its content onto a properly prepared surface.
Furthermore, in case of rolls (the so-called “ROLL” such as, for example, Arabic or Greek sandwiches) it is provided that the same are served within an envelope or, alternatively, a cylindrical shaped box-type container.
In both cases, for the consumption of the cylindrical shaped sandwich or “ROLL”, it is expected to open the container and the grasping of the same with the hands. Alternatively, by holding the pouch with one hand and by pulling the sandwich with the other hand as it is consumed.
In both cases, there is still the drawback given by the fact that during the consumption of the sandwich and to have the final part thereof, it is necessary to manually extract the latter from the container. This entails a compromise between the hygiene and convenience for the user. Alternatively, the user can open the pouch and overturn the final part of the sandwich onto a suitably prepared surface to consume the latter with his own hands.
Therefore, the aim of the present invention is to solve the above-mentioned drawbacks by providing a container that foresees the possibility of being opened progressively during the consumption of the food product therein contained, and without the user having to touch the food product with its fingers.
The present invention provides an improved container for the consumption of a food product such as a sandwich or similar therein contained, the container has an easy opening which allows the consumption of the food product in a progressive manner through a progressive opening of the container, and at the same time that constituting a support for grasping the food product during its consumption without coming into contact with the user's fingers.
Thus, the present invention provides an improved container for a food product substantially according to the appended claims. Furthermore, the present invention also provides a blank for the making of said container.
